I had to archive and reinstall Panther and am not sure what to do with my old system. I don't think it's used by anything and wanted some input on whether it's ok/ not ok to delete it.

Thanks
 
I'm pretty sure its okay i had to do an archive and install when i moved to panther but i wouldn't delete it for a while just to be sure you got everything out of the old sytem that you used like screen savers. And plugins to other apps that might not have been already moved. by the install
 
I usually delete them almost immediately since it's almost impossible to move all the little bits of device drivers and easier to just use the installer.
 
As long as the short name is the same you can just drag over the contents of your old home folder (there's always problems if you check preserve user settings). I prefer to move everything manually over. I did two archive and installs and a clean install yesterday. The only difference is that the archive deletes the System, Library, and User folders while clean deletes all the hidden stuff too.
